Twig's Adventure 64 is a tiny 3D collect-a-thon platformer with looks and gameplay inspired by the N64 era, featuring a movement system that is both deep and intuitive.
Features:
3 densely packed worlds with lots of collectibles and secrets.
a fully explorable hub area
an easy and satisfying movement system that also allows for very complex movement tech
a secret level
controller support
steam achievements

This is a great little love letter to Nintendo 64 era platformers. I highly recommend it to anyone who loves the likes of Mario 64, Banjo or Donkey Kong. Another good note is that this game does not overstay its welcome only took me and hour and a half to complete, and if you collect everything you can unlock a secret level which is nothing to scoff at.
The Good: Very fun platforming, satisfying collectibles, cute art style, great movement and controls The Not-So Good: I just wish it were longer. This is a pretty fun bite-sized 3d platformer that reminds me of Mario 64. Its worth the cheap price tag and I would welcome a sequel.
Worth the price of admission. Super adorable and very much reminiscent of the older era of 3D platformers with fluid and precise controls. A casual and fun jaunt, with the typical secret level that tests your abilities to the max. The only negative would be the limited Y-axis camera view, but only a minor deal and only in the secret level (felt evil at first, but felt rewarding to finally beat it!).

Another good simple platformer. Your double jump buffers a wallkick just like the kick in Pseudoregalia, and you have an air dive. The game is easy but there is a challenge level. I completed everything in less than 1 hour.
